2008 Isuzu I-350 vs. 1949 Renault Juva

To start off, 2008 Isuzu I-350 is newer by 59 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1949 Renault Juva.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1949 Renault Juva would be higher. At 3,458 cc (5 cylinders), 2008 Isuzu I-350 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2008 Isuzu I-350 (243 HP) has 219 more horse power than 1949 Renault Juva. (24 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2008 Isuzu I-350 should accelerate faster than 1949 Renault Juva.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Isuzu I-350 weights approximately 1064 kg more than 1949 Renault Juva.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. 2008 Isuzu I-350 has automatic transmission and 1949 Renault Juva has manual transmission. 1949 Renault Juva will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2008 Isuzu I-350 will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.

Compare all specifications:

2008 Isuzu I-350 1949 Renault Juva
Make Isuzu Renault
Model I-350 Juva
Year Released 2008 1949
Body Type Pickup Convertible
Engine Size 3458 cc 1003 cc
Engine Cylinders 5 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Valves per Cylinder 4 valves 2 valves
Horse Power 243 HP 24 HP
Fuel Type Diesel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Automatic Manual
Number of Seats 4 seats 5 seats
Vehicle Weight 1874 kg 810 kg
Vehicle Length 5270 mm 3610 mm
Vehicle Width 1720 mm 1410 mm
Wheelbase Size 3210 mm 2360 mm
